ZIP code 53544 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Hollandale, Iowa County, Wisconsin, home to just 800 residents across 103.9 square miles, a density of 8 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.

ZIP 53544 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$100,625 (29% above the Wisconsin average), while per-capita income is $47,614. Local economic indicators show a 3.6% poverty rate alongside 3.0% unemployment. The typical home here is valued at $308,100 (24% above the state average); renters pay a median of $850 monthly, and 81.5% of units are owner-occupied.

Educational attainment sits below the national norm: 26.1%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 51.1, and the average commute is 33 minutes.
